In this episode of Film Stories with Simon Brew, two films that – unusually – came together really quickly.
Steven Spielberg had the idea for The Goonies, with Richard Donner directing and Chris Columbus writing. It’d turn out to be a quite a lively shoot, though.
The biggest delay hitting a remake of Father Of The Bride was securing the rights in the first place – oh, and having to replace a major role in the film less than two weeks before filming.
Stories of both are told in this episode.
